Is it possible to replace/have a laptop screen replaced? I have a nice big break in my Toshiba screen after someone drunkenly stepped on my laptop this weekend. For all I know it could have been myself.

 

It isn't that bad, as I am typing this on it now more coherently than Paul on an HD LED screen.

 

It is about 5 years old. Is it even worth it?

Link to comment
Share on other sites

Quick google search for toshiba laptop screen shows most their screens go for $80-$150 bucks. Depends on the screen. But yes you can definitly have them replaced, could probably do it yourself even, not to hard.
Link to comment
Share on other sites

Its a very easy repair, but depending on the model it can be a pain to get the darn thing apart.
